Accenture Finance & Accounting Senior Manager in Charlotte, North Carolina

This role utilizes deep industry or Finance and Accounting domain expertise to deliver business value on a repeatable basis to clients. They develop strategic business insights and drive decision-making to uncover opportunities to grow revenue to reduce costs. They utilize a broad set of analytical tools or management techniques to improve client business functions. The right candidate will be creative and resourceful and will utilize traditional and out of the box solutions to achieve superior business outcomes by leveraging transformation methodologies and assets. The candidate should have deep experience and a solid understanding of Finance & Accounting processes: Order to Cash (OTC), Procure-to-Pay (P2P), Record to Report (R2R) and/or FP&A.
